Yes it can be kind of stupid at times, but it's a good kind of stupid. ![]() Code Monkeys: Season 1 $19.99 If, like me, you grew up in the 80's, obsessed with video games but always secretly wished there was a special button that would make Mario drink Luigi's urine or cause Pac-man to splatter everyone with his feces, then G4's Code Monkeys will be right up your alley. Obviously, a great deal of work was put into creating the style of the show. The entire look mimicks 80's video games, from the blocky, pixelated characters to the sound effects to the health bar at the top of the screen. Even the theme song, performed by geek musician Jonathan Coulton, was a nice touch. Now the downside (and oh lord, is there ever one!) Any witty humor or clever gags are barely visible through the thick, greasy film of brainless, playground gross-out humor. It's as if the show was written by a group of third-graders who crack each other up by saying the word "penis" over and over again. The storylines are inane and the characters are all tired stereotypes with nothing original to say or excrete. If your video game nostalgia is strong enough to tolerate characters peeing their pants as a running gag, then I recommend Code Monkeys. Otherwise, you might try The Super Mario Brothers Super Show. It's not good either, but at least it won't make you nauseous. ![]() The Venture Bros.: Season Three $29.98 Absolutely awesome show!
